"some usefull FAQ" posted by ~Ray
Posted on 2007-10-28 12:12:20

1. What is an ABAP data dictionary?- ABAP 4 data dictionary describes the logical structures of the objects used in application development and shows how they are mapped to the underlying relational database in tables/views.2. What are domains and data element?- Domains:Domain is the central disapprove for describing the technical characteristics of an evaluate of an business objects. It describes the determine range of the field. Data Element: It is used to exposit the semantic definition of the table fields like description the handle. Data element describes how a handle can be displayed to end-user.3. What is foreign key relationship?- A relationship which can be defined between tables and must be explicitly defined at field level. Foreign keys are used to ensure the consistency of data. Data entered should be checked against existing data to verify that there are now contradiction. While defining foreign key relationship cardinality has to be specified. Cardinality mentions how many dependent records or how referenced records are possible.4. exposit data classes.- know data: It is the data which is seldomly changed. Transaction data: It is the data which is often changed. Organization data: It is a customizing data which is entered in the system when the system is configured and is then rarely changed. System data:It is the data which R/3 system needs for itself.5. What are indexes?- Indexes are described as a copy of a database table reduced to specific fields. This data exists in sorted form. This sorting create ease fast find to the field of the tables. In request that other fields are also read a pointer to the associated record of the actual delay are included in the list. Yhe indexes are activated along with the table and are created automatically with it in the database.6. Difference between transparent tables and pooled tables.- Transparent tables: Transparent tables in the dictionary has a one-to-one relation with the delay in database. Its coordinate corresponds to hit database field. Table in the database has the same name as in the dictionary. Transparent delay holds application data. Pooled tables. Pooled tables in the dictionary has a many-to-one relation with the delay in database. delay in the database has the different label as in the dictionary. Pooled delay are stored in table pool at the database level.7. What is an ABAP/4 Query?- ABAP/4 Query is a powerful tool to generate simple reports without any coding.
